Flights cancelled as snow hits airports
Friday, 18 Dec, 2009
0
Flights from Luton and Gatwick faced disruption due to snow and ice this morning.
All EasyJet flights from both airports were cancelled up until 11.30 this morning.
“As a result of significant snowfall across the UK and parts of Europe, EasyJet, like many airlines, is experiencing disruption this morning,” a statement said.
A number of other flights across the airline’s European network have also been cancelled.
A list of cancelled flights can be found on http://easyjet.custhelp.com/cgi-bin/easyjet.cfg/php/enduser/std_adp.php?p_faqid=3708
The airline advised passengers to check the website before they depart for the airport.
Those whose flights have been cancelled can either claim a refund by emailing customer services or arrange a free transfer by logging on to ‘manage booking’ on www.easyjet.com .
